HMS 162 - Problem Solving and Counseling Skills

Institution:
Westmoreland County Community College
Subject:
Human Services
Description:
This course is a follow-up to Interviewing and Recordkeeping Skills course. Its purpose is for the student to learn basic counseling skills that help clients discover and use their strengths and past experiences to help them identify solutions to their problems.
